Luxury accessories designer, Elisabeth Weinstock opened her first store in Los Angeles last night, which is taking up residence on 8159 W. 3rd street in a 1,800-saquare-foot home built in the 1930’s. Weinstock lavish stock on offer in the space? Everything from jewelry boxes and clutch purses to one-of-a-kind furniture, all in done in exotic skins like python and ostrich.

DKNY is time traveling back to the nineties by way of Opening Ceremony. The New York-based brand is teaming up with the retailer on a limited-edition capsule collection comprised of 15 DKNY items, reissued from the nineties archive, including the iconic skyline print you’ve been missing circa ’92. Expect hooded sweatshirts, color-blocked, zip-front jumpsuits, bodysuits, logo tees, puffers, and leggings that will retail between $145 and $665. The best part? The buzzy collab is slated to hit Opening Ceremony locations tomorrow in New York. Los Angeles, Toyko, and London, along with OpeningCeremony.Us.

Halston Heritage will not be stopped! The brand announced today that three new stores are scheduled to open in the U.S. by March. Ambitious much? They’ll first be setting up a shop with a two-story, 4,400-square-foot flagship on Madison Avenue at 83rd St., followed by two 3,000 square-foot locations in Los Angeles at The Beverly Cetner and another in Troy, Michigan.
